General Description:
Driver responsible for delivering and installing the furniture and accessories on each allocated job to the high standard required with a view to achieving the best effect possible for the customer.
Principal Tasks:

  • Loading the vehicles as directed. In addition to the stock, this includes ensuring that all necessary tools and equipment are taken. The vehicle and the items must be legal, safe and secure. You must complete a daily vehicle checklist.
  • Where driving, doing so with the care necessary to avoid not only any vehicle accidents but also any damage to the stock carried.
  • Delivering, installing and assembling furniture as required, taking care to avoid any damage to the stock or any property or any injury to any person. This includes connecting and testing appliances and electricals, hanging pictures, fixing items to walls and any other general installation or handyman work but does not include any tasks that require a qualified plumber, electrician or other such certified tradesman.
  • You will also be required to fit bulbs, plugging in electrical's, cleaning the properties on completion, removing labels stuck to items (but not disposing of them), cleaning any marks on stock, and any other such small touches required to improve the overall result of the installation,
  • Removing all packaging and any old items as required.
  • Keeping an accurate and comprehensive record of everything that has been installed and, particularly, noting any faults or defects or any missing items on the delivery app (DispatchTrack)
  • Completing all the allocated tasks on the day or within the time allocated.
  • Debriefing each installation as required at the earliest practical opportunity. This involves providing full written notes on DispatchTrack, photographs and any other such material.
  • Notifying the office of any problems or any anticipated difficulties as quickly as and when issues arise.
    Secondary Tasks:
  • Routine maintenance of vehicles as required to ensure that they are kept roadworthy, reliable and efficient, reporting any defects that require professional repair to the logistics manager.
  • Safekeeping and maintenance of equipment, tools, spares, kit or other company property to ensure that it is kept safe and ready for use, reporting any significant shortcomings.
  • Disposal and recycling of all waste in accordance with environmental procedures.
  • Furniture assembly or other warehousing work when not required for installation work, or any other general administrative work within the competence of the employee.
  • Compliance with all company procedures.
